WebNov 21, 2003 · The bony contours of the pelvis were evaluated for the presence of cortical irregularity, step defects, or bony fragments. The soft tissues of the pelvis were evaluated for the presence of muscle tearing and/or hematoma formation. The coxofemoral joint was also evaluated for joint effusion. 3. WebAbnormal position of extremity or part as result of original forces of injury and action of muscles pulling fragment into abnormal position. Seen as a loss of normal bony contours. Deformity is cardinal sign of fracture. If uncorrected, it may result in problems with bony union and restoration of function of injured part.
